Eligibility The London Goodenough Association of Canada ("LGAC") invites applications for scholarships in support of graduate study in London, England for the 2020-21 academic year. The LGAC awards Scholarships towards the cost of accommodation at Goodenough College, the pre-eminent residential college for international graduate students in London. The LGAC is an association of over 1,800 Canadians who have lived in the College’s residences.

The LGAC will award five or more scholarships with a value up to £6,000 each, including awards funded by individual donors, corporate sponsors and foundations, such as the Molson Foundation, sponsor of the Molson Foundation Scholarship for Francophone Canadians and the Jackman Foundation. Scholarships are awarded principally on the basis of academic excellence, and take into account the expected contribution that winners will make to the extracurricular life at Goodenough College. Candidates must be full-time students enrolling in an accredited graduate program in London or undertaking thesis research in London while enrolled elsewhere. Scholarship winners are required to reside at Goodenough College for a minimum term of eight months, although up to two awards will be considered for a minimum residency of six months for applicants engaged in London-based thesis research. All Scholarships are awarded for a maximum term of one year and will not be renewed. Candidates must be Canadian citizens or permanent residents of Canada.
